Jasmine bought 32 kiwi for $16. How many kiwi can Lisa buy if she has $4?

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 19-01-2017
32 kiwi = $16 Divide by 16 on both sides
2 kiwis = $1 Multiply times 4 on both sides
8 kiwis = $4
